选区parsing器和依赖parsing器的区别

选区parsing依赖parsing器有什么区别? 两者有什么不同的用法?

One Solution collect form web for “选区parsing器和依赖parsing器的区别”

选区分析树将文本分解为子短语。 树中的非terminal是短语的types,terminal是句子中的单词,并且边缘是未标记的。 对于一个简单的句子“约翰看比尔”,选区分析将是:

Sentence | +-------------+------------+ | | Noun Phrase Verb Phrase | | John +-------+--------+ | | Verb Noun Phrase | | sees Bill 

依赖关系parsing根据关系连接单词。 树中的每个顶点代表一个单词,子节点是依赖于父代的单词,而边则由关系标记。 “John看Bill”的依赖分析是:

  sees | +--------------+ subject | | object | | John Bill 

你应该使用parsing器types,让你最接近你的目标。 如果您对句子中的子短语感兴趣,您可能需要选区分析。 如果您对单词之间的依赖关系感兴趣,那么您可能需要依赖关系parsing。

斯坦福parsing器可以给你( 在线演示 )。 事实上,它的实际工作方式是始终使用选区parsing器parsing句子,然后在需要时对选区parsing树执行确定性(基于规则的)转换,将其转换为依赖树。

更多可以在这里find:

http://en.wikipedia.org/wiki/Phrase_structure_grammar

http://en.wikipedia.org/wiki/Dependency_grammar

  • LL和LRparsing有什么区别?
  • 常见问题标记为R数据结构
  • 页面内容是用JavaScript加载和Jsoup没有看到它
  • 如何parsing与Objective-C的JSON?
  • 使用Scalaparsing器组合器来parsingCSV文件
  • ANTLR词法分析器如何消除其规则(或为什么我的分析器产生“不匹配的input”错误)?
  • 从OpenFileDialogpath/文件名提取path
  • 为什么C ++在声明一个variables时允许我们在括号中包含variables名?
  • 如何防止扫描仪在input错误types时抛出exception?
  • 如何防止用户生成的HTML内的Javascript注入攻击
  • sscanf在Python中